Frugal Halloween Costumes: Pile of Leaves

The most memorable, most fun costume I ever made for my 2 year old son was also the simplest and cheapest. And he got more compliments than any costume since! I went to a thrift store and bought a camouflage shirt that was too big for him (so it was almost like a dress). I then bought several packs of fake fall leaves that were on clearance at Michael's. I hot glued the leaves all over the shirt. Then I dressed in flannel and overalls and carried a rake. He was my "pile of leaves". He was very comfortable because I could dress him warmly under the costume without covering the costume, and there were no masks, face paint, etc. to mess with. An added benefit to the evening of trick-or-treating as a pile of leaves...getting to "hide" in real piles of leaves and making mommy find him. We had a lot of fun and I spent all of about $4 total.
